Dredging is on-going at the reservoir reef on Majuro, and an enormous sediment plume is stretching into the lagoon, unconstrained by the missing sediment curtain (the only curtain is near-shore, just a meter deep, at one end of the mining zone).
I just learned that Maria Cantwell from my home state of Washington, Chair of the Aviation committee, with oversight over FAA, is looking into the Majuro coral mining snafu.   I also noticed that few have yet viewed my latest coral video, which is back on air (I worked for two weeks to make this happen... the TV station still does not know who called in to take it off the air 30 minutes into the initial airing, the station worker did not ask for a name, since it was an in-company extension!)
